Cast Of Rocky Horror Show Ready For Rehearsals

Rehearsals for the Rocky Horror Show will kick into high gear later this week.

Director Marshall Button expects big crowds for the musical that will be performed in the Empress Theatre, “I think it is going to be a fabulous event. The fact that we can run it for a full two weeks, and maybe even a third one in our smaller space will create some excitement over a longer period of time.”

Button says some of the cast are performers the audience may recognize from other shows, but most are brand new to the Capitol Theatre stage.

“One of the things about the show and the casting is because of the longer run, we have understudies and with two shows on Saturday if someone comes to see the show twice,they’ll get to see different actors in different roles throughout the run,” Button says.

The first show will be performed on Halloween night.

“We’re kind of meeting once a week until the main rehearsals begin on October 11th. We are getting the ball rolling and our music director is banging away on the piano and people are singing and sounding great so far,” Button adds.
